Output 296b9578665b6fbd71032fe905f65494eaf5036e736d2785f985f5607f841021:2

value
36383716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e96b3e01ad2b2c1523071190b803ffaa58e357c OP_EQUAL
address
3329vERaB7RU8RCwUbxEd9VgmgW1bdpkxJ
transaction
296b9578665b6fbd71032fe905f65494eaf5036e736d2785f985f5607f841021
confirmations
322494
spent
true